## Onboarding: SDK Parity — Fennwick Plugins

External plugin authors: the Fennwick JS and Kotlin SDKs are feature-matched as of v4. If a method exists in one and not the other, file a parity gap — don't work around it. To run the parity test harness locally, you must unlock the fixtures bundle. When the unlock prompt appears, enter the following passphrase:

strongbox words: druiel-frador-brieth-druys-fenys-zorwyn-zorael

Ticket raised by Facilities at Dorrow Point for extended night-shift access. The Helixbay support team requires entry to the second-floor operations suite between 22:00 and 06:00 through the end of the month. Contractors working alongside them must sign in at the loading-bay desk, wear high-visibility lanyards, and remain escorted in plant areas. The rear stairwell door is alarmed overnight, so entry must use the following code.

door code, hahag-tagef: bdg-OAWSKZ-89993088

**Ticket #4471 — DocSweep plugin rejected: signature mismatch**

Hey plugin authors — heads up. A few of you are seeing the documentation linter (DocSweep) reject your uploads with "signature verification failed." Turns out we rotated our signing infrastructure last Tuesday and the old public key baked into the plugin SDK no longer matches. Not your fault! Rebuild against SDK 2.9+ or manually swap the verification key in your manifest. To unblock you immediately, the current signing key is posted right here.

deploy key for kagup-bawig: bky9_ZMq28eTw9

# Break-Glass: Fanout Backpressure Controls

Maintainers: when the Driftbell notification fan-out saturates and the backpressure valve stops shedding load, standard operator tokens expire too quickly to intervene. Break-glass grants a persistent session on the throttle daemon. Use it only after confirming queue depth exceeds the red threshold for ten minutes. Document every action taken. The daemon unlocks with the standing recovery passphrase, recorded below for emergencies:

vault phrase of yaguf-hahaf = druath-holix